Yes, music downloaded via Itunes will only work with ipods. I think this is changing though.
Not if Apple can help it, French rulings aside.

Musicmatch and Napster don't require an ipod to download.
In fact, these sites aren't designed to work with an iPod at all. They sell protected WMA files that cannot be converted easily to mp3s or AACs to be used on an iPod.

It's kind of like a war going on: once you pick a side, it will be hard to switch from an iPod to an iRiver -- or vice versa -- and keep all the music you've downloaded from music stores. Of course, if you're dealing solely with music ripped from your own CDs into mp3 format, this won't be that big a deal. Just something to keep in mind before committing.
